題名 臺灣認同的世代差異與投票抉擇-以2016年總統選舉為例
Generational Difference of Taiwan Identity - the Effects on Vote Choice in the 2016 Presidential Election

摘要 隨著臺灣認同意識日益高漲,近年來多起由年青學子主導的社會運動,似乎反映著強烈的臺灣認同。本研究探討臺灣認同的世代差異及其對2016年總統大選投票抉擇的可能影響。研究發現,民意往高度臺灣認同意識傾斜,尤其是年輕世代有著強烈且高度的臺灣認同。然而,認同因素對於年輕選民的投票抉擇影響較小,反之,年長選民的認同對投票有著顯著的影響力。簡言之,臺灣認同不僅存在世代差異,亦在不同世代的投票抉擇考量中扮演不同的角色。
Recent political protests led by young people in Taiwan appear to reflect a strong sense of attachment to their identity as Taiwanese. Employing survey data collected for the 2016 presidential election, this study confirms that Taiwanese identity continues to grow among the island citizens, particularly among the younger generations. While identity exerts a powerful effect on how people vote, there is also a visible generational gap. Members of the younger generations are less likely to be affected by their Taiwanese identity than older ones.
